... Or, as I like to call it Spider-Man
1. The plot for this one is familiar to
every 35-year-old virgin: unlucky
ectomorph Peter Parker (Tobey Maguire)
is bitten by a genetically modified spider
and gains the ability to star in a major
motion picture. Somehow, though, being
super strong and wearing a pretty pair of
tights is not enough to secure him the
love Mary Jane Parker (Kirsten Dunst), the
cutest girl in school and the only person
in Parker’s peer group who doesn’t make
extra loogies just to spit at him. The
special effects in this one are very special
indeed, with what is perhaps the best
super-battle in the history of cinema. On
the other hand, every now and again the
script slows way, way down for some
embarrassing expository dialogue, and
Willem Dafoe is a bit bathetic as
Spider-Man’s arch-nemesis The Green
Goblin. But then, you aren’t going for the
dialogue, are you?
